Akâr Dining is a French restaurant that opened in March 2020 located in the neighborhood of TTDI. It is run by a team of young chefs who are proud in challenging the status quo of dining concepts and believe in approaching their dishes in various methods. They serve Modern French Cuisine using flavors and ingredients that are locally driven in tasting menu that changes every month. We had the Seasonal Carte Blanche (RM200++/pax). You can choose to sit at the table seat or counter seat. The perks of sitting at the counter seat is being able to watch the chefs working on your dishes.

Glutinous Rice Bread with Umami Butter
Fish & Soy- Hamachi (Yellowtail) with coriander oil, soy sauce, scallion puree & garlic chips
Comment: Taste was similar to chinese style steam fish, hamachi was fresh
Au Terroir 3.0- Asssorted vegetables with potato soil and yoghurt sauce
Comment: Pretty unique combination and texture but not my favorite dish
Octopus- Salted egg and curry leaf chimichurri (Supplementary course +RM20)
Comment: Like this dish the most among all! Loved the chewy inner texture with crispy exterior and it paired so well with the salted egg and chimichurri which made it tasty and aromatic.
Meat- Local Cherry Valley Dry Aged Duck with orange and coffee reduction, cabbage puree and roasted cabbage
Comment: Overall, it was okay but I didn't quite like the cabbage puree
Liver- Foie Gras with kelulut honey and chesnut soup
Comment:
The chef was definitely generous with the foie gras, the biggest piece I ever
had alone. The chef went for the sweet version instead of the usual savory
version. I liked the first few bites but I felt it was too filling for me after
that. Felt wasted as I didn't enjoy it after the first few bites.
Oshikawa Fruit Tomato with Chrysanthemum Tea
Comment: The best tomato I ever had! Plump, sweet, juicy and refreshing!
Sicilian Pistachio Mousse with White Chocolate and Longan
Comment: I am a huge fan of pistachio so I enjoyed this dessert with rich pistachio taste and perfect level of sweetness
I think Akâr Dining is definitely worth the visit if
you are looking for a unique twist of French Cuisine. The good thing is Akar
will change its menu almost every month so that you get the opportunity to try out
different creations. Do make an advance booking, preferably at least 1-2 weeks
earlier to avoid disappointment.
